Directions
- Pick through beans to remove bad beans; rinse thoroughly.
- In a large pot combine beans, water, onion, celery, and bay leaves.
Bring to a boil; reduce heat. Cover and cook over low heat for about
1-1/2 hours or
until beans are tender. Stir. Mash beans against side of pan. - Add green pepper, garlic, parsley, thyme, salt, and black pepper.
Cook, uncovered, over low heat till creamy, about 30 minutes. Remove
bay leaves. -
Serve with hot cooked brown rice, if desired.
